Quick Financial Overview
Over the past week, Pony AI’s stock has seen significant fluctuations, showing a notable dip below $18 on May 28, 2025. Interestingly, this decline aligns with recent reports about the company’s covert filing for a Hong Kong listing. Shares opened at around $19.34 on this particular data day, later closing lower at $18.145, thanks to market apprehension about the company’s international listing strategies and potential regulatory hurdles.

Market Reactions: Navigating Uncertainty in a Shifting Landscape
Investors are treading carefully in the wake of Pony AI’s plans to broaden its horizons into the Hong Kong Stock Exchange. While the strategic move underlines an expansion opportunity into influential Asian markets, it also prompts questions about diluting current holdings. The confidential nature of the filing suggests that the company might be anticipating regulatory scrutiny considering the broader geopolitical climate and current U.S.-China trade dynamics. Investor morale wanes amid the fear of enhanced competition and stricter cross-border compliance standards.
U.S. legislative movements draw attention, demanding a spotlight as calls to delist major Chinese corporations like Alibaba and JD.com gain traction. These allegations, tied to supposed military affiliations, have the potential to create ripples far beyond the targeted companies. There’s a risk of heightened controlling standards spilling over to others, including Pony AI, given its extensive operations in both China and the U.S. Such shifts rekindle memories of previous trade tensions, with investors wondering about the possible reverberations across asset exchanges globally.
